dc.description.abstract | As the importance of precise and continuous measurement and control of $CO_2$ concentration has been increasing, highly sensitive and reliable $CO_2$ sensor applicable everywhere has been of tremendous interest for a decade. In an effort to develop the low-cost, small-sized and reliable solid state electrochemical $CO_2$ sensor substituting for conventional bulky and expensive optical $CO_2$ analyzer, solid state galvanic cell, M, $O_2$, $CO_2$, $Me_2CO_3\mid S^+ \mid Me_2TixO_{2x+1}-TiO_2$, $O_2$, M where M, $S^+$ and $Me_2CO_3$ means noble metals such as Pt and Au, alkali ion conducting solid electrolytes such as Na-β-alumina and $Li_{1+X}Al_XTi_{2-X}(PO_4)_3$ and metal carbonates such as $Na_2CO_3$ and $Li_2CO_3$, respectively was constructed to measure the $CO_2$ concentration change in this study. Among them, the fabricated $CO_2$ sensor based on the cell of Pt, $Na_2CO_{3-1}$.$7BaCO_3/Na-β-alumina/Na_2Ti_6O_{13}-TiO_2-Pt$ showed reproducible and fast response with changing $CO_2$ concentration and its sensitivity was close to the theroretical value owing to the chemical stability of the electrolyte and thermodynamic clearness of the reference electrode system. Cross-sensitivity for NO and $SO_2$ was also investigated for this sensor as a preliminary experiment for the embodiment of $CO_2/NOx/SOx$ multi gas sensor. In the interfering gases concentration ranges of 50~150 ppm NO and 5~15 ppm $SO_2$, NO gas guaranteed a recovery of electromotive force (EMF) from the relatively small EMF deviation whereas $SO_2$ gas remarkably degraded the performance of the sensor. There has been no attempt to apply filter to the solid electrolyte type sensor although a catalytic filter has been used for surface adsorption type gas sensors.
